Delta to restore the New York (JFK) – Stockholm route next summer

Delta Air Lines Boeing 767-332 ER N187DN (msn 27582) JFK (Fred Freketic). Image: 956119.

Delta Air Lines will restore summer seasonal service between the New York (JFK) hub and Stockholm (Arlanda) on June 1, 2022.

 

The carrier dropped the route five years ago.

The daily service will operate with Boeing 767-300 aircraft.

Delta to restart Atlanta – Brussels flights for the summer of 2017

Delta Air Lines has announced its Brussels-Atlanta service will resume from March 2017, doubling its network from Belgium. The U.S. airline currently operates a daily year-round service between Brussels and New York-JFK.

The service, which will begin on March 26, 2017, will be the only nonstop flight between the Belgian capital and Atlanta and will operate daily throughout the summer.

All flights from Belgium are operated in conjunction with joint venture partners Air France, KLM and Alitalia.

The route will be operated using a 225-seat Boeing 767-300 aircraft.
